Summary: Recent allegations of inappropriate behavior against Masterchef's Gregg Wallace have sparked a debate on the British TV industry's toxic culture. Complaints, some dating back a decade, include sexualized jokes and groping. Critics argue for zero tolerance on such behavior, highlighting it as a serious women's safety issue and calling for industry-wide change in workplace conduct.
